Owners Hussein and Mariam Mongi promoted the advantages of ‘Tanya’ and ‘Tengeru 97’ to farmers: the new cultivars produced a 36 per cent higher yield than old cultivars, and, thanks to less fertiliser/pesticides needed, had 17 per cent lower production costs. Average yields as low as 7 tons/ha have been reported from Tanzania and 10 tons/ha from Uganda, while yields as high as 100 tons/ha have been recorded from commercial farmers in Zimbabwe. On-farm trials were conducted in 2004 and 2005 to compare the yield potential and other horticultural traits of four F10 late blight resistant tomato lines ( LBR19-2 , LBR19-3 , LBR44-2 and LBR50-2 ) and one susceptible check ( Tengeru 97 ) during the rainy season with and without fungicide sprays.
